Ahoj, na svém webu bych chtěl psát filmový scénář na pokračování (v PHP a CSS se nevyznám, ale s Drupalem se úspěšně peru). Problém je ve specifickém formátování scénáře (font Courier New, velikost 12, popis postavy a její dialog je odsazen od okraje v určité vzdálenosti atd.). Ukázka formátu je třeba na
http://en.wikipedia.org/wiki/ScreenplayChtěl bych buď nadefinovat styly (scéna, postava, dialog, akce) pro nějaký editor nebo do style.ccs doplním styly a samotný text mohu vkládat jako HTML, které bych si nějak vytáhnul z Wordu – mám v něm šablonu pro psaní scénářů. Ani s jednou variantou si ale nevím rady. Na konci článku přikládám ukázku CSS + ukázku psaní scénáře, kterou jsem vypreparoval z Wordovské šablony. Představuji si to tak, že budu mít v nějakém obsahu (blog nebo book) obyčejný text, který bude komentovat psaní scénáře a pod tím textem bude ukázka scénáře ve své správné formátové podobě (nejlépe ohraničená tabulkou). Jak byste tohle řešili? Jaké byste mi doporučili moduly pro web, který bude osobním blogem scenáristy a zároveň prezentací jeho práce (např. scénářem na pokračování).
Předem děkuji za odpovědi,
David
Kód:
<html>
<head>
<style>
<!--
p.SceneHeader
{margin-top:0cm;
margin-right:0cm;
margin-bottom:12.0pt;
margin-left:0cm;
font-size:12.0pt;
font-family:"Courier New";
text-transform:uppercase;
}
p.Action
{margin-top:0cm;
margin-right:0cm;
margin-bottom:12.0pt;
margin-left:0cm;
font-size:12.0pt;
font-family:"Courier New";
}
p.Character
{margin-top:0cm;
margin-right:0cm;
margin-bottom:0cm;
margin-left:194.4pt;
margin-bottom:.0001pt;
font-size:12.0pt;
font-family:"Courier New";
text-transform:uppercase;
}
p.Parenthetical
{margin-top:0cm;
margin-right:158.4pt;
margin-bottom:0cm;
margin-left:158.4pt;
margin-bottom:.0001pt;
font-size:12.0pt;
font-family:"Courier New";
}
p.Dialogue
{margin-top:0cm;
margin-right:108.0pt;
margin-bottom:12.0pt;
margin-left:108.0pt;
font-size:12.0pt;
font-family:"Courier New";
}
-->
</style>
</head>
<body>
<p class="SceneHeader">int. hotel. pokoj č. 5</p>
<p class="Action">Postava se dívá z okna.</p>
<p class="Character">postava</p>
<p class="Parenthetical">(smutně)</p>
<p class="Dialogue">Jsem sám.</p>
<p class="Action">Postava2 udělá kyselý obličej.</p>
<p class="Character">POSTAVA2</p>
<p class="Dialogue">Ale nejsi.</p>
</body>
</html>